The weight of a steel plate is figured out by a simple formula that thinks about its dimensions and density. Steel has a basic density of approximately 490 extra pounds per cubic foot or 7,850 kgs per cubic meter, depending upon the measurement system made use of. To discover the weight of a steel plate, you require to recognize its thickness, size, and width. The fundamental formula for computing the weight of a steel plate is: weight = density × quantity. The volume can be computed by multiplying home plate's size, thickness, and length. For those that like functioning in statistics devices, volume can be computed in cubic centimeters or cubic meters as opposed to inches or feet; nevertheless, the density worth will certainly need to be changed based on the dimension device.

If you have a steel plate that gauges 4 feet in length, 2 feet in size, and 0.5 inches in thickness, you would certainly initially convert the density to feet-- which is 0.5 inches split by 12, equaling roughly 0.042 feet. To find the weight, you multiply the quantity by the thickness of steel: weight = quantity × thickness = 0.336 feet FOUR × 490 lb/ft Six, resulting in a weight of around 164.64 extra pounds.

Hands-on estimation can often be troublesome, especially when dealing with big quantities of steel plates of differing dimensions. This is where a steel plate weight calculator enters play. A steel plate weight calculator is a straightforward yet reliable tool that automates the weight estimation process, allowing customers to rapidly input the measurements of the plate and obtain an accurate weight without hassle. These calculators usually come in both online and software application layouts, allowing adaptability based upon customer preference. Numerous calculators are designed for instantaneous results; all you have to do is go into the length, width, and thickness of the plate and, depending upon the source, select the kind of steel being used, as various steel alloys can have slightly different thickness.

The comfort of utilizing a steel plate weight calculator can not be overstated. It decreases the potential for human mistake in calculations, which can result in task delays and monetary discrepancies. In markets where accuracy is extremely important, having quick and simple access to precise weight estimations can enhance workflows and enhance efficiency. In addition, many calculators can be integrated right into existing style software application or spread sheets, giving designers and architects with a seamless way to incorporate weight estimations into their design procedures. This assimilation is specifically helpful in construction projects, where the weight of each part can affect the design of sustaining structures, the choice of tools for lifting and positioning, and the general security measures that require to be applied on-site.

In addition to simply calculating the weight of steel plates, lots of progressed steel plate weight calculators additionally offer additional performances. Some calculators enable for mass computations, where the individual can input various dimensions and receive an overall weight for an array of plates, which is immensely useful when purchasing products.
